10 Creative Ideas for Above-Bed Wall Decor

1. Plant Wall

Plant Wall


Plants are known to help improve air quality by removing harmful toxins from the air, which can lead to better breathing and overall health. With that said, a plant wall can improve the overall aesthetic of the room and provide a natural and calming ambiance. Whether you hang the plants or attach them to the wall, a plant wall is sure to add an eye-catching element.

 

2. Gallery Wall

gallery wall above the bed


Begin by focusing on the layout of the frames, as this will be key to creating a cohesive look. You can mix and match different sizes and styles of frames for a more eclectic look, or keep everything uniform for a more streamlined effect. 

 

3. Mirrors

mirror above the bed


Mirrors reflect light and create the illusion of more space, making your room look bigger than it actually is. Choose a large statement mirror or a group of smaller mirrors for a more dramatic effect. Plus, mirrors make great accents when paired with other pieces of wall decor.

 

4. Wall Tapestry

wall tapestry

Choose one that matches the rest of your decor and that also complements the size of the space you're working with. A colorful tapestry or textile art piece can add some texture and pattern to your bedroom. You can use it to create a bold focal point.

 

5. Wall Decals

wall decal above the bed


These are great for those who want a temporary or budget-friendly solution. Add an extra pop of character without taking up too much space. Wall decals are a great way to inject energy and life into an otherwise bland wall.

 

6. Statement Artwork

artwork above the bed


Large pieces of art can make a huge impact on the look and feel of your bedroom. Choose a piece that reflects your personal style and complements the overall design of your bedroom. Remember to hang it at eye level for an easy, comfortable viewing experience.

 

7. Shelves

shelves above the bed


Floating shelves are both practical and stylish. Add books, plants, decorative items, or anything else that you want to display in order to bring more life into your bedroom. You can also create a gallery ledge for an eye-catching display.

 

8. Lighting Fixtures

lighting fixture above the bed


Lighting can be used to create a certain mood or atmosphere in your room. It's an easy way to make a big impact with minimal effort. Choose something elegant and understated or something with a more eye-catching design. Hang a chandelier for a dramatic effect, or opt for wall sconces for more subtle illumination.

 

9. Oversized Wall Clock

oversized wall clock above the bed


Choose one with an interesting design or an antique piece for a more timeless feel. It can help balance out the wall and create a focal point above your bed. Plus, you can use it as a functional timepiece!

 

10. Canopy or Curtain

 curtain on the wall above the bed


Hang a canopy or curtain above your bed to create a cozy and romantic vibe. This can also add a sense of privacy to your sleeping area. Choose one in a sheer fabric for an ethereal effect, or opt for something heavier and more opaque.


But before you start, here are some do's and don'ts when selecting above-bed wall decors:

Do's:

  1. Make sure the pieces are proportional to the size of the wall. Consider the size of your wall and the height of your ceiling. 
  2. Choose pieces that reflect your personal style and complement the overall design of your bedroom.
  3. Hang items at eye level for an easy, comfortable viewing experience.
  4. Mix and match different types of wall decor, such as framed artwork, wall decals, or shelving, to create a more dynamic and interesting display.
  5. Use the space above your bed to display items that are meaningful to you, such as family photos, art, or collectibles.

 

Don'ts:

  1. Don't choose wall decor that is too heavy or bulky for the space. It could be a safety hazard and overwhelm the room.
  2. Avoid hanging items too high or too low – this can make the wall look cramped or cluttered.
  3. Don’t overcrowd the space with too many pictures and decorations.
  4. Avoid using cheap materials or low-quality decor, as this will detract from your overall design.
  5. Don't use anything that emits a bright light or a sound. It could interfere with your sleep and create a disruptive atmosphere.
